How Facility Management Software Enhances Operational Efficiency

In the realm of facility management software for maintenance plays a pivotal role. This technology streamlines the process of scheduling, tracking, and executing maintenance tasks, ensuring that facilities run smoothly and efficiently. By automating routine maintenance tasks, facility managers can focus on more strategic initiatives, ultimately enhancing operational efficiency and reducing downtime.


Maintenance software typically includes work order management, preventive maintenance scheduling, and asset tracking. These features enable facility managers to keep detailed records of maintenance activities, track the performance of maintenance teams, and ensure that all maintenance tasks are completed on time. Additionally, maintenance software often includes analytics and reporting tools that provide insights into maintenance trends and help facility managers identify areas for improvement.

Computer-Aided Facility Management Software: Enhancing Operational Efficiency

Computer-aided facility management (CAFM) software is a powerful tool for enhancing operational efficiency. This software integrates various aspects of facility management, including space planning, asset management, and maintenance management, into a single platform. By providing real-time data and analytics, CAFM software enables facility managers to make data-driven decisions, optimize resource utilization, and improve overall operational efficiency.


CAFM software typically includes features such as space planning, asset tracking, and maintenance management. These features enable facility managers to optimize space utilization, track the performance of assets, and manage maintenance activities more effectively. Additionally, CAFM software often includes reporting and analytics tools that provide insights into facility performance and help facility managers identify areas for improvement.
